如何注册API:从选择平台到实际应用的完整指南
如何注册API:从选择平台到实际应用的完整指南
如何注册API主要步骤包括:选择合适的API平台、创建账户、获取API密钥、阅读API文档、配置环境。为了详细描述其中的一个步骤,我们可以深入探讨如何选择合适的API平台。选择一个合适的API平台是成功注册和使用API的第一步,直接影响到后续的开发和集成工作。选择API平台时,应考虑平台的稳定性、功能丰富性、社区支持以及成本等因素。接下来,我们将深入探讨每个步骤,并提供详细的指导。
一、选择合适的API平台
选择合适的API平台是成功使用API的关键步骤之一。市场上有很多API平台,如Google Cloud, Amazon Web Services (AWS), Microsoft Azure等。每个平台都有其独特的优势和缺点,因此需要根据具体需求进行选择。
1. 平台稳定性
平台的稳定性是首要考虑因素之一。一个稳定的API平台能保证服务的连续性和高可用性,从而减少因为API服务中断而导致的业务损失。例如,AWS提供了高可用性和稳定性的API服务,广泛应用于各种领域。
2. 功能丰富性
功能丰富性是选择API平台时需要考虑的另一个重要因素。功能丰富的API平台能够提供多样化的服务,满足不同场景的需求。例如,Google Cloud提供了丰富的API服务,包括机器学习、数据分析、地图服务等,可以满足开发者多样化的需求。
二、创建账户
在选择好合适的API平台后,下一步是创建账户。不同的API平台账户注册步骤可能略有不同,但总体流程大致相同。以下是创建账户的通用步骤:
1. 填写基本信息
通常需要提供一些基本信息,如姓名、邮箱地址、公司名称等。确保填写的信息准确无误,以便后续进行身份验证和接收重要通知。
2. 进行身份验证
大多数API平台会要求进行身份验证,以确保账户的安全性。身份验证通常通过邮箱验证、手机号码验证或其他形式的双因素认证(2FA)进行。
三、获取API密钥
API密钥是访问API服务的凭证,通常在账户创建后即可获取。获取API密钥的步骤如下:
1. 登录平台控制台
登录API平台的控制台,找到API管理页面。不同平台的界面布局可能不同,但通常都有明确的导航指引。
2. 生成API密钥
在API管理页面,找到生成API密钥的选项。点击生成按钮后,平台会自动生成一个唯一的API密钥。保存好这个密钥,因为它是访问API服务的关键凭证。
四、阅读API文档
在获取API密钥后,阅读API文档是必不可少的步骤。API文档详细介绍了API的功能、使用方法、请求格式和返回格式等信息。阅读API文档可以帮助开发者快速上手并有效利用API服务。
1. 了解API功能
API文档通常会列出API提供的所有功能和服务。通过阅读文档,可以了解API的功能范围和应用场景,确保选择的API能够满足项目需求。
2. 学习请求和返回格式
API文档详细介绍了API请求和返回格式,包括请求参数、返回结果、错误码等信息。通过学习这些格式,可以确保在使用API时能够正确发送请求和解析返回结果。
五、配置环境
在完成上述步骤后,最后一步是配置开发环境,以便能够顺利使用API服务。配置环境的步骤可能因不同的开发平台和编程语言而有所不同,但总体流程类似。
1. 安装必要的软件
根据API平台的要求,安装必要的软件和开发工具。例如,如果使用Google Cloud的API,可能需要安装Google Cloud SDK。如果使用AWS的API,则可能需要安装AWS CLI。
2. 设置API密钥
将获取的API密钥配置到开发环境中,以便能够进行API请求。具体的设置方法可能因开发平台和编程语言而异。例如,在Python中,可以将API密钥作为环境变量进行配置,或直接在代码中进行设置。
通过以上详细的步骤介绍,相信您已经对如何注册API有了清晰的了解。选择合适的API平台、创建账户、获取API密钥、阅读API文档以及配置环境,这些步骤是成功注册和使用API的关键。希望这篇文章能够帮助您顺利完成API的注册过程,并在项目中高效利用API服务。
六、常见问题及解决方案
在注册和使用API的过程中,可能会遇到一些常见问题。以下是一些常见问题及其解决方案。
1. 无法获取API密钥
如果在尝试获取API密钥时遇到问题,首先检查账户是否已经完成身份验证。有些平台可能需要进行额外的账户验证步骤。其次,确保登录的是正确的账户,并且在API管理页面中正确操作。
2. API请求返回错误
如果在使用API时遇到请求返回错误,首先检查API文档中的请求格式和参数是否正确。其次,查看API返回的错误码和错误信息,根据文档中的说明进行排查和解决。
3. API服务中断
如果API服务中断,首先检查API平台的状态页面,查看是否有已知的服务中断问题。如果确实是平台问题,可以联系平台支持团队寻求帮助。同时,考虑在项目中实现合理的错误处理和重试机制,以应对API服务中断的情况。
通过解决这些常见问题,可以提高API的使用效率和稳定性,确保项目顺利进行。
七、使用API的最佳实践
在成功注册和使用API后,遵循一些最佳实践可以帮助您更高效地利用API服务,提升项目的质量和可维护性。
1. 实现错误处理机制
在使用API时,合理的错误处理机制是确保系统稳定性的关键。针对不同的错误码和错误信息,设计相应的处理逻辑,例如重试机制、错误日志记录等。
2. 优化API请求
优化API请求可以提高系统的性能和响应速度。例如,合理设置请求频率,避免频繁的重复请求;使用缓存机制,减少不必要的API调用。
3. 保护API密钥
API密钥是访问API服务的重要凭证,必须妥善保管。在代码中避免直接暴露API密钥,可以使用环境变量或加密存储的方式进行保护。
通过遵循这些最佳实践,可以提高API的使用效率和系统的稳定性,为项目的成功提供有力支持。
八、案例分析
为了更好地理解如何注册和使用API,我们可以通过一个实际案例进行分析。假设我们需要在一个项目中使用Google Maps API来实现地图服务,以下是具体的步骤和操作。
1. 选择API平台
根据项目需求,我们选择了Google Cloud平台,因为Google Maps API提供了丰富的地图服务功能,能够满足项目的需求。
2. 创建账户
在Google Cloud平台上创建账户,完成基本信息填写和身份验证步骤。
3. 获取API密钥
登录Google Cloud控制台,在API管理页面生成Google Maps API密钥,并妥善保存。
4. 阅读API文档
详细阅读Google Maps API文档,了解API的功能、请求格式和返回格式。根据项目需求,选择合适的API接口进行调用。
5. 配置环境
在开发环境中安装Google Cloud SDK,并将获取的API密钥配置到环境变量中,以便进行API请求。
6. 实现功能
在项目代码中,编写API请求逻辑,调用Google Maps API实现地图服务功能。根据API文档中的说明,设置请求参数,解析返回结果,并实现相应的业务逻辑。
通过这个实际案例,可以更清晰地了解如何注册和使用API,以及在项目中具体实施的步骤和操作。
希望这篇文章能够帮助您顺利完成API的注册过程,并在项目中高效利用API服务。选择合适的API平台、创建账户、获取API密钥、阅读API文档、配置环境、解决常见问题、遵循最佳实践,这些步骤是成功注册和使用API的关键。通过详细的步骤介绍和实际案例分析,相信您已经对如何注册API有了全面的了解,并能够在项目中顺利实施。
相关问答FAQs:
1. 我需要注册API吗?
不是所有的API都需要注册。一些开放的公共API,如天气API或地图API,可能无需注册即可使用。但是,对于一些需要访问权限或者需要身份验证的API,如社交媒体API或支付API,您通常需要注册并获得API密钥。
2. 如何注册API?
每个API提供商可能有不同的注册过程。通常,您需要访问提供商的网站并创建一个账户。在注册过程中,您可能需要提供一些个人信息,如电子邮件地址和用户名。有些API提供商可能还需要您提供一些额外的信息,如公司名称或项目描述。完成注册后,您将获得一个唯一的API密钥,以便在使用API时进行身份验证。
3. 我可以在注册API之前查看API文档吗?
是的,通常注册API之前,您可以访问提供商的API文档。API文档将提供有关API的详细信息,包括可用的端点、请求参数和响应格式等。通过阅读API文档,您可以更好地了解API的功能和使用方法,从而决定是否需要注册并使用该API。
4. 注册API需要付费吗?
这取决于API提供商。有些API是免费的,您可以免费注册并使用。但是,一些高级或专业API可能需要付费才能使用。在注册API之前,您应该查看提供商的定价计划或费用结构,以确定是否需要支付费用并选择适合您需求的API。
5. 注册API后,我可以立即开始使用吗?
一旦您完成API注册并获得API密钥,通常您可以立即开始使用API。但是,有些API可能需要一些额外的设置或配置才能正常使用。在注册API后,建议您阅读提供商的文档或教程,了解如何正确地集成和使用API,以确保您可以顺利地开始使用它。